在上面的代码中,我们首先创建了一个TextEncoder对象,然后将GBK编码的字符串你好转换为二进制数据gbkData。 步骤2:将二进制数据转换为UTF-8编码的字符串 在这一步,我们需要使用TextDecoder对象将二进制数据转换为UTF-8编码的字符串。 constdecoder=newTextDecoder('utf-8');constutf8String=decoder.decode(gbkData); ...
d = base64decode(s); //s是使用gbk编码的字符,再经过base64encode后的字符,//而使用js的decode是无法转化成utf-8,还是gbk,而这时的页面是utf-8,就会出现乱码. //所以需要使用js方式来实现php的iconv类似功能, function iconv(str, inCharset, outCharset) { if (!str.length) return ''; !inCharset &...
varscript=document.createElement('script'); script.src='data:text/javascript;charset=gbk,(function(){ window.b="%c4%e3%ba%c3"; document.getElementById("a").innerHTML = window.b; })()';document.body.appendChild(script); 运行代码 群里交流,大牛们提出来的方案(薛端阳)。 这种方式...
varscript=document.createElement('script'); script.src='data:text/javascript;charset=gbk,(function(){ window.b="%c4%e3%ba%c3"; document.getElementById("a").innerHTML = window.b; })()';document.body.appendChild(script); 运行代码 群里交流,大牛们提出来的方案(薛端阳)。 这种方式...
function convertChineseToUTF8(input) { // 将输入的字符串转换为Buffer对象 let buffer = new Buffer(input); // 使用iconvlite库进行编码转换,从GBK转换为UTF8 let utf8String = iconv.decode(buffer, 'GBK'); return utf8String; } 3. 调用转换函数 let input = "你好,世界!"; // 假设这是需要转...
有一个javascript可以在gbk和unicode之间转换:which maps all the 21886 gbk Chinese chars to unicode ...
1。UTF8编码转gbk编码 2。GBK转utf8编码 3。绿色,简单,源代码 上传者:longbi141时间:2013-10-23 (转)W3C XHTML 1.0 Strict 标准模板 (GBK,UTF-8) 博文链接:https://kencool.iteye.com/blog/178388 上传者:weixin_38669628时间:2019-03-06 javascript经典特效---编码互换.rar ...
尝试使用: import iconv from 'iconv-lite'; iconv.decode(iconv.encode(str, 'GBK'), 'utf8'); 但是报错: Unable to resolve module `buffer` 请问如何把 gbk 字符串转成 utf8 字符串?react-nativenode.jsjavascript前端 有用关注2收藏 回复 阅读3.3k 1 个回答 ...
const fromEncoding = 'utf8'; // 原始编码格式 const toEncoding = 'gbk'; // 目标编码格式 const convertedText = convertChinese(inputText, fromEncoding, toEncoding); console.log(convertedText); 单元表格 相关问题与解答 问题1:如何判断一个字符串是否包含中文字符?
首先,我们可以创建一个Blob对象,指定其类型为text/plAIn; charset=gbk,然后使用FileReader读取这个Blob对象,最终通过readAsText方法将其转换为UTF-8编码的字符串: function convertToUTF8(gbkText) { const blob = new Blob([gbkText], { type: 'text/plain; charset=gbk' }); ...